What are weekend security jobs?

Weekend security jobs involve protecting people, property, or premises during the weekends, typically on Saturdays and Sundays. These roles may include monitoring surveillance equipment, patrolling designated areas, checking credentials, and responding to emergencies or disturbances. Weekend security personnel are often employed at offices, retail stores, events, or residential complexes where security coverage is needed outside regular weekday hours. The job may require working overnight or irregular shifts and maintaining clear communication with supervisors or local authorities. Good observation skills, reliability, and the ability to handle stressful situations are important for success in this role.

What are some common challenges faced by weekend security personnel, and how can they be addressed?

Weekend security personnel often encounter challenges such as increased foot traffic, late-night shifts, and managing incidents with limited on-site support. Effective communication skills and staying vigilant are crucial, as weekends can bring larger crowds or special events. Collaborating closely with other team members and following established protocols helps ensure safety and smooth operations. Regular training and clear reporting procedures also help address potential issues promptly and maintain a secure environment.

What is the highest paid security job?

The highest paid security jobs typically include executive security roles such as Chief Security Officer (CSO) or Security Director, which involve overseeing an organization's security strategy and operations. These positions often require extensive experience, leadership skills, and sometimes specialized certifications, and they can offer salaries exceeding six figures depending on the industry and location.

Why do people quit security jobs?

People often quit security jobs due to low pay, irregular or long hours, and limited opportunities for advancement. Additionally, the physically demanding nature of the work and sometimes challenging work environments can contribute to turnover.

Unarmed Security Officer
Location: Auburn, Maine
Schedule: Sat, Sun, Mon | 3:00 p.m. to 1:00 a.m.
Pay Rate: $20.00 per hour
Position Summary
We are seeking qualified Unarmed Security Officers to support operations at our Auburn, Maine facility. This role is responsible for maintaining a safe and secure environment through access control, patrols, monitoring systems, and emergency response activities.
Key Responsibilities
  • Access control for employees, contractors, and visitors
  • Access badge creation, management, and troubleshooting using the CCURE system
  • Conduct random bag checks in accordance with site policies
  • Perform trailer inspections for security and safety compliance
  • Monitor and manage security camera systems
  • Conduct interior and exterior patrols of the facility
  • Perform alarm testing during patrols and document results
  • Respond to active security or safety incidents, including emergency situations
  • Accurately report and document all security, safety, and operational issues
  • Conduct Hazmat audits and inspections as required
  • Perform key audits and maintain key control records
  • Manage incoming and outgoing mail in accordance with facility procedures
Qualifications
  • Strong attention to detail and documentation skills
  • Ability to follow established procedures and respond effectively in emergency situations
  • Working knowledge of access control and surveillance systems preferred
  • Ability to conduct patrols in both indoor and outdoor environments
Preferred Certifications
  • AED Certification (preferred)
  • CPR Certification (preferred)
Additional Information
  • Must maintain professionalism and confidentiality at all times
  • Position requires compliance with all safety, security, and company policies
